div.svelte-1hwulzr{width:100%;height:100%;position:relative;overflow:hidden}canvas.svelte-1hwulzr{width:100%;height:100%;display:block;position:relative}.chevron-top.svelte-1qm48ez{animation:1.6s ease-in-out infinite svelte-1qm48ez-chevron-rise}@keyframes svelte-1qm48ez-chevron-rise{0%,to{opacity:.55;transform:translateY(0)}50%{opacity:.9;transform:translateY(-2px)}}.joystick-overlay.svelte-1wppr8l{pointer-events:none;touch-action:none;-webkit-user-select:none;user-select:none;--jump-btn-size:44px;--jump-btn-bottom:12%;--jump-btn-left:82%;display:flex;position:absolute;inset:0}.joystick-zone.svelte-1wppr8l{pointer-events:none;flex:1;position:relative}.jump-btn.svelte-1wppr8l{bottom:var(--jump-btn-bottom);left:var(--jump-btn-left);width:var(--jump-btn-size);height:var(--jump-btn-size);color:#ffffffd9;pointer-events:all;touch-action:none;-webkit-user-select:none;user-select:none;background:#ffffff26;border:1.5px solid #fff6;border-radius:50%;justify-content:center;align-items:center;display:none;position:absolute;transform:translate(-50%)}@media (hover:none) and (pointer:coarse){.joystick-zone.svelte-1wppr8l{pointer-events:all;touch-action:none}.jump-btn.svelte-1wppr8l{justify-content:center;align-items:center;display:flex}}.crt-chromatic-defs.svelte-1ns9zfm{pointer-events:none;width:0;height:0;position:absolute}.game-container.svelte-12bcu03{box-sizing:border-box;width:100%;height:100dvh;padding-top:env(safe-area-inset-top,0px);padding-right:env(safe-area-inset-right,0px);padding-bottom:env(safe-area-inset-bottom,0px);padding-left:env(safe-area-inset-left,0px);background:#0d0d12;position:relative}.game-container.is-fullscreen.svelte-12bcu03{padding:0}.game-container.svelte-12bcu03 canvas{border-radius:clamp(12px,3vmin,28px)}.game-container.crt-active.svelte-12bcu03 canvas{filter:contrast(.9)saturate(1.8)brightness(1.1)url(#crt-chromatic)}.game-container.pseudo-fullscreen.svelte-12bcu03{z-index:9999;width:100vw;height:100dvh;position:fixed;inset:0}.game-container.is-dragging-look.svelte-12bcu03{cursor:none}.fake-cursor.svelte-12bcu03{pointer-events:none;z-index:100;position:fixed;transform:translate(-2px,-2px)}.visually-hidden.svelte-12bcu03{clip:rect(0, 0, 0, 0);white-space:nowrap;border:0;width:1px;height:1px;margin:-1px;padding:0;position:absolute;overflow:hidden}.pause-btn.svelte-12bcu03{bottom:calc(1rem + env(safe-area-inset-bottom,0px));right:calc(1rem + env(safe-area-inset-right,0px));z-index:20;color:#ffffffd9;pointer-events:all;touch-action:manipulation;cursor:pointer;background:#ffffff26;border:1.5px solid #fff6;border-radius:50%;justify-content:center;align-items:center;width:44px;height:44px;display:flex;position:absolute}.cyber-glow.svelte-12bcu03{pointer-events:none;z-index:5;mix-blend-mode:screen;background:radial-gradient(#ff00ff1f 0%,#6400ff0f 50%,#0000 70%);animation:2s ease-in-out infinite svelte-12bcu03-cyber-pulse;position:absolute;inset:0}.crt-overlay.svelte-12bcu03{pointer-events:none;z-index:6;background:radial-gradient(65% 45% at 28% 22%,#ffffff0f 0%,#0000 60%),radial-gradient(circle at 0 0,#0006 0%,#0000 38%),radial-gradient(circle at 100% 0,#0006 0%,#0000 38%),radial-gradient(circle at 0 100%,#0006 0%,#0000 38%),radial-gradient(circle at 100% 100%,#0006 0%,#0000 38%),radial-gradient(#0000 50%,#0000004d 100%);border-radius:clamp(12px,3vmin,28px);position:absolute;inset:0}@keyframes svelte-12bcu03-cyber-pulse{0%,to{opacity:.7}50%{opacity:1}}
